AMG has suggested that race mode does 2 things. 1) it remaps engine management parameters to give more linear power delivery (less mid-range surge). 2) it provides more horse power than the other modes.
In auto shift mode, the transmission will not up shift until near red-line. You can shift it manually even in auto mode. The transmission will also down shift aggressively on its own. This is great on the track, but not so great in street driving.
For this reason, as others have said, I use individual mode with the engine set to race, the exhaust set to loud, the transmission in manual and the suspension in comfort. I also sometimes set the stability control to sport mode for some extra sliding in corners. This does require me to up shift manually, but that is fun on familiar roads.
